Unspoilt and secluded beach in remote South Goa
The resort of Raj Bagh lies in the Canacona District of South Goa, just 12km south of Palolem. Located between two rivers, Raj Bagh is a true hidden paradise and remains isolated and unspoilt, with the luxury accommodation found here giving the resort an air of exclusivity. Extremely clean and well-maintained, the secluded beach is the ultimate destination for a true tropical getaway for a beach holiday in South Goa.

Tour the quiet beaches, enjoy the natural setting
South Goa is home to some of the most beautiful scenery in the state, with sleepy fishing villages and remote beaches such as Palolem and Agonda to discover, and offers a tranquil alternative to the fast-paced resorts in the north. Canacona is known for its Hindu population and there are some interesting temples to tour. Raj Bagh is known for its excellent birdlife, with the surrounding area being lush and green, and nature-lovers are able to tour the Cotiago Wildlife Sanctuary located inland, home to animals such as monkeys, bison, jackal and deer.

Raj Bagh Weather
The best time for a holiday in Raj Bagh is during the dry winter months, with the season beginning in November and ending in March. Temperatures in the resort range from 31C - 32C during this time, and the sun shines for 10 hours each day - meaning ideal conditions for sunbathing and general relaxation in the luxurious surroundings. Humidity levels are high but bearable, and the water temperature hovers around 28C, with the warm clear waters of the Arabian Sea offering a host of water sports and boating opportunities. These peak season months are generally very dry, with around 15mm - 30mm of rain falling in November and December, and none at all during January and February.
